What does this PR do?

  • Adds back in the conjurize instructions with a big Conjur v4 only! caveat (we will deprecate this, likely at the end of milestone 2)
  • Removes v6 support from README, as we're not formally announcing this until the end of milestone 2

Note: I also filed #107 to review the supported versions of all agent types and update them before Milestone 2 wraps up.
